AI chatbots lose context across sessions and degrade in long conversations
Detailed description
AI assistants like ChatGPT and Claude have no persistent memory across sessions and degrade within long ones—models get 'tainted' by early prompt mistakes, forget prior decisions, and force users to re-explain their full situation from scratch each time. This frustrates developers, power users, and knowledge workers who rely on continuity for complex, ongoing projects. Current tools offer no structured way to search, branch, or annotate conversation history, and built-in memory features are opaque and unreliable. Users resort to manually copy-pasting context, maintaining external notes, or building homebrew memory harnesses—none of which scale. The linear, session-bound chat format is fundamentally mismatched with long-running, multi-session work.
